How do I simplify a decimal into a fraction?
To simplify the decimal 0.25 into a fraction, we can use the concept of place values. A decimal is a way of representing a number using digits and a decimal point. To convert 0.25 into a fraction, we can write it as 25/100, which can be further simplified by dividing both numbers by their greatest common divisor, 25. This results in the fraction 1/4.
